Who is Conor McGregor?

Conor McGregor is an Irish mixed martial artist, professional boxer, and businessman, widely recognized for his contributions to the sport of MMA. Born on July 14, 1988, in Dublin, Ireland, McGregor began his fighting career in 2008 and quickly rose through the ranks due to his unique fighting style and magnetic personality. He became the first fighter in UFC history to hold titles in two weight classes simultaneously, showcasing his versatility and determination.

What is Conor McGregor’s Real Height?

The real height of Conor McGregor is often a subject of debate among fans and analysts. Officially, Conor is listed at 5 feet 9 inches (175 cm). However, some argue that he appears taller or shorter in various matches due to factors like camera angles, his fighting stance, and the height of his opponents. How Does Conor’s Height Compare to Other UFC Stars?

To better understand Conor McGregor's height, let's compare it to some other well-known UFC fighters:

FighterHeight
Conor McGregor5 ft 9 in (175 cm)
Dustin Poirier5 ft 9 in (175 cm)
Max Holloway5 ft 11 in (180 cm)
Khabib Nurmagomedov5 ft 10 in (178 cm)
Tony Ferguson5 ft 11 in (180 cm)
